The most appropriate model of nuclear fission from the given options is:

disturbing a drop of water such that it breaks into smaller droplets.

This analogy represents the process of nuclear fission, where a larger nucleus splits into smaller nuclei, similar to a drop of water breaking apart into smaller droplets. Other options do not effectively capture the concept of splitting a larger entity into smaller parts in the manner that fission does.
